Understanding Project Server 2010 Error ID 12015

Are there any known bugs with Project Server 2010 producing the error ID 12015.
I have a user who has the most up to date version of Project Pro 2010 who cannot open projects from Project Server 2010.
Below is there screenshot showing their Project Pro version:
We have the oldest version of Project Pro in Project Server set to 14.0.6134.5000
Below is a screenshot of the Error ID they are receiving with a completely new version I have never seen before:
I have been researching for days trying to figure out where the 14.0.4751.1000 version number is coming from. We have all our users on the same versions that are displayed in the first screenshot. 
Has anyone ran into this issue before?
Thanks,
Brent

14.0.4751.1000 is of that users MPP. 
and minimum 14.0.6134.5000
version is specified in project server instance. But your user is having 14.0.4751.1000
version 
So resolution is either user update mpp with latest Cu or you specified 14.0.4751.1000
version in project server .
As every after Cu update version is getting changed of MPP

  • Project Server 2010 - Error 20010 with a master project and 3 sub-projects during publication

    Hi,
    Here is the situation :
    One master project with three sub projects.
    Sub projects are really similar (Same ressources and nearly same tasks but only the first contain real work for now).
    Sub projects got no sub projects nor links between projects.
    The owner of the master project got read rights through projects permissions on sub projects.
    Sub projects are link in "read only".
    We applied Project Server 2010 SP2 last week end and the issue appeared monday.
    Here are the symptoms :
    When we link only one sub project (Doesn't matter which one), the owner can publish, no problems.
    With 2 sub projects, the error may occur.
    With 3 sub projects, the error always occurs.
    With admin rights, the error doesn't occur.
    Here is the error :
    ID : 20010 (0x4E2A)
    Description : You don't have required permissions to perform the action (Average traduction)
    Detail : <detail><errinfo><general><class name="Project"><error id="20010" name="GeneralSecurityAccessDenied" uid="19515c1d-2624-466f-953a-b7fc67337b81"/></class></general></errinfo></detail>
    I'm unable to determine which sub project is the culprit, if there is one, as it's working when I link only one of them.
    Thanks for your time !

    Fylim --
    If the project manager in question does not need to edit any of the three projects, the PM does not need to have Read/Write access to any of the three projects.  Because you said that the PM needs to set links in all three projects, this means that
    the PM will be editing all three projects.  In order to edit the three projects, the PM must have Read/Write access to all three.  Setting cross-project links constitutes editing of the projects, which is why the PM must have Read/Write permission. 
    Make sense?
    Regarding SP2, I am not aware that this would change anything, but I could be wrong.  The reality is that regardless of which SP you have applied to Microsoft Project and Project Server 2010, the PM in this situation MUST have Read/Write access to the
    projects that he/she needs to edit with cross-project links.  Hope this helps.

  • Project Server 2010 PWA Provisioning Error - System.UnauthorizedAccessException: Access is denied.

    Hi,
    When migrating from a Prod Environment to a Test Environment using the Project Server 2010 5 Database backup and restore process (actually 6 DB's with the Project Sites DB), upon encountering a failure during provisioning the PWA Instance, we get the errors listed
    at the base of this posting in our Event Logs.
    To clarify what we have done already, we have:
    1. Backed up the 6 databases from the Source Environment.
    2. Removed the existing PWA_Content and PWS_Content (Project Sites) databases from the Target Environment Farm.
    3. Restored the 6 databases in the Target Environment.
    4. Given the SP Farm Service Account 'db_owner' rights to each of the 6 restored databases.
    5. Added the PWA_Content and PWS_Content databases  (exact same names) to the Target Environment.
    6. Locked down (offline/stopped), all of the SharePoint Content databases in the Farm except for the PWA_Content database.
    7. Run the PWA Provisioning process from the 'Project Server' SharePoint Service in Central Admin.
    It is during the PWA provisioning that we encounter these errors.
    As the Target Environment is for Test/Dev purposes, the SP Farm Service Account is setup to support all of the SharePoint Farm Services, is in the Local Admin Group of each of the Servers (App, WFE and DB), and is actually in the sysadmin
    role on the DB Server.
    Any suggestions on what is causing this denied access situation would be most appreciated.
    Cheers,
    Wayne
    Event Log Entries:
    ============================================
    Log Name:      Application
    Source:        Microsoft-SharePoint Products-Project Server
    Date:          1/22/2014 2:47:34 PM
    Event ID:      6971
    Task Category: Provisioning
    Level:         Error
    Keywords:     
    User:          ACCOUNTS\svc_psfarm
    Computer:      SERVER.accounts.domain.com
    Description:
    Failed to provision site PWA with error: Microsoft.Office.Project.Server.Administration.ProvisionException: Membership synchronization failed. ---> System.UnauthorizedAccessException: Access is denied. (Exception from HRESULT: 0x80070005 (E_ACCESSDENIED))
       at Microsoft.SharePoint.Library.SPRequest.AddRoleDef(String bstrUrl, String bstrName, String bstrDescription, Boolean bHidden, Int32 lRoleOrder, UInt64 iPermMask, Byte iType, Int32 lRoleDefID)
       at Microsoft.SharePoint.SPRoleDefinitionCollection.AddCore(SPRoleDefinition role)
    etc....
    Failed to create the Report Center web (Exception: PSI Entry Point:
    Project User: DOMAIN\svc_psfarm Correlation Id: c0a30b18-46e4-4447-b469-f8fd3bb1490a
    PWA Site URL: http://pstest2010/PWA
    SSP Name: Project Server
    PSError: NoError (0))
    Failed to grant 'DOMAIN\svc_psfarm' access to web application 'SPWebApplication Name=Portal'.
    Error: System.Security.SecurityException: Access denied.  Only machine administrators are allowed to create administration service job definitions of type: Microsoft.SharePoint.Administration.SPUpdateWorkerProcessGroup, Microsoft.SharePoint, Version=14.0.0.0,
    Culture=neutral, PublicKeyToken=71e9bce111e9429c.
       at Microsoft.SharePoint.Administration.SPAdministrationServiceJobDefinition..ctor(String name, SPService service, SPServer server, SPJobLockType lockType)
       at Microsoft.SharePoint.Administration.SPUpdateWorkerProcessGroup..ctor(SPTimerService timerService, String[] loginsToAdd, String[] loginsToRemove)
       at Microsoft.SharePoint.Administration.SPWebApplication.GrantAccessToProcessIdentity(String username, SPPolicyRoleType policyRole)
       at Microsoft.Office.Project.Server.Administration.PsiServiceApplication.GrantAccessToWebApp(List`1 webApps, String userName) The Zone of the assembly that failed was: MyComputer

    Is the Test and Production in the same domain. If they are not, then the SIDs associated with the SQL accounts may look the same but they are not.  At times, I have had to recreated accounts when in different domains.
    I would also use PowerShell cmdlets and see if it finds any issues, such as Test-SPContentDatase.. Validate the SharePoint content databases, because if not setup properly the Provisioning will fail.
    Also check these properties.
    $web=get-spweb http://prodproj01/pwa
    $Web.AllProperties[“PWAURL”] ### see what the value is.. you may have to blank it out, specially if it is pointing to a different URL
    Here is how to fix.
    $Web.AllProperties[“PWAURL”]=””
    $web.Update()

  • Error Message while Approving Tasks in Project Server 2010

    Hi All,
    While performing Tasks approvals in MS Project 2010 I am getting below error message:
    An Error Occured while processing one or more items. This was caused by one of the following:
    A timesheet job is failed and blocking coorelation in the queue.
    The approval item no longer exists or has already been approved
    The host server is unreachable.
    Following are the details of the error message found in Event Viewer:
    Standard Information:PSI Entry Point:
    Project User: <domain>\<windowsuserid>
    Correlation Id: 417dce51-740f-46f0-8f1e-182b4e0c635c
    PWA Site URL: http://<servername>/<projectserver>/
    SSP Name: spsusfiprojwebappservice
    PSError: GeneralQueueCorrelationBlocked (26005)
    Operation could not completed since the Queue Correlated Job Group is blocked. Correlated Job Group ID is: 2ae5d5f9-b554-4a44-93f0-f815d36976cd. The job ID of the affected job is: 82dce1fb-be71-4c4a-8d16-4516ea8c887d. The job type of the affected job is:
    TimesheetReview. You can recover from the situation by unblocking or cancelling the blocked job. To do that, go to PWA, navigate to 'Server Settings -> Manage Queue Jobs', go to 'Filter Type' section, choose 'By ID', enter the 'Job Group ID' mentioned in
    this error and click the 'Refresh Status' button at the bottom of the page. In the resulting set of jobs, click on the 'Error' column link to see more details about why the job has failed and blocked the Correlated Job Group. For more troubleshooting you can
    look at the trace log also. Once you have corrected the cause of the error, select the affected job and click on the 'Retry Jobs' or 'Cancel Jobs' button at the bottom of the page.

  • Error when navigating to the PWA root site for Project Server 2010

    I received a nice Happy New Year from my Project Server 2010 today. I tried to navigate to the root site and received the following error.
    Error
    The base type 'Microsoft.Office.Project.PWA.PJBaseWebPartPage' is not allowed for this page. The type is
    not registered as safe.
    Troubleshoot
    issues with Microsoft SharePoint Foundation.
    Correlation ID: b1898d3e-5d41-4ed4-9466-1d7775714293
    Date and Time: 1/3/2012 10:54:53 AM
    I did some searching and found that it could be one of 2 things
    1.      
    App Pool security
    2.      
    Custom Master page.
    All the sub-sites seem to work fine, so I went with option 2. I changed the Master page of the root site back to v4.master and everything works fine again.
    So far the only solution I found to allow for using a Custom master page is to modify the web.config as suggested here:
    http://jimecox.wordpress.com/2011/05/03/project-server-2010-changing-master-page/
    My custom master was working fine for the past 6 months, so I’m not sure why I need to make this new update.
    Anyone else run into this recently with another fix? The changes seem to be opening the security on the Project web app a bit or am I wrong?
    Thank you in Advance!

    Looks like I fixed this by changing the Master page back to the OOTB version v4.master here:
    https://<pwa url>/_Layouts/ChangeSiteMasterPage.aspx
    Then I navigated to the PWA root site.
    https://<pwa url>/default.aspx
    Finally changed the master page back to my custom one. Error gone!

  • Playbook Restore error project server 2010

    HI,
    I am getting error when trying to restore Server settings using play book, my backup and restore server versions are same project server 2010 sp2.
    below is the error i am getting 
    Creating lookup table Project Work Category...
    08:16:25 :       SoapException: ProjectServerError(s) LastError=LookupTableSortOrderMustComeBeforeParentNextSiblingSortOrder Instructions: Pass this into PSClientError constructor to access all error information
    08:16:25 :       ERROR: Project Server Error: LookupTableSortOrderMustComeAfterParentSortOrder Context: Updating lookup table 
    08:16:25 :       ERROR: Project Server Error: LookupTableSortOrderMustComeBeforeParentNextSiblingSortOrder Context: Updating lookup table

    vijay kommireddi

    Hello Vijay,
    From error it seems to be the issue with the Project Work Category lookup table sorting. Could you please share what sorting option is selected for this Lookup table?
    Please refer to
    http://social.msdn.microsoft.com/Forums/en-US/aee17d2b-5171-40f6-88aa-d4d15472c1d7/firm-with-complex-and-frequently-changing-org-chart-wants-to-have-its-ps2010s-rbs-lut-refreshed?forum=project2010custprog
    You may run into this issue if sort order for the lookup table is not set to sort By Ascending or Descending.
    If it set to "BY Row Number" then try to set to "By Ascending or Descending" and they try backup and restore again.

  • Project Server 2010 - Assigned tasks not visible in PWA

    Hi,
    When I enter an issue on a project site, the assigned issue is not visible in the PWA under Issues & Risks.
    Based on this link (http://social.technet.microsoft.com/Forums/en-US/f5abd024-3c9a-47f8-a7cb-7743fafebf2b/project-server-2010-cannot-see-assigned-issues-and-risks) I have tried to solve it however without success.
    In the queue jobs I have the following error details:
    General
    Reporting Wss list sync failed:
    ReportingWssSyncListFailed (24018) - 1100. Details: id='24018' name='ReportingWssSyncListFailed' uid='6c8a0779-3c9f-4d25-a81c-04d69d6fce1d' SPListType='2136b7a0-03b9-4547-8b2d-c66497accd08' Error='1100'. 
    ReportingWssSyncListFailed (24018) - 1101. Details: id='24018' name='ReportingWssSyncListFailed' uid='1573855e-b176-44cc-bf92-8959d167f8fe' SPListType='2136b7a0-03b9-4547-8b2d-c66497accd08' Error='1101'.....................................
    Reporting message processor failed:
    ReportingWSSSyncMessageFailed (24016) - RDS failed while trying to sync one or more SP lists. The RDS queue message will be retried.. Details: id='24016' name='ReportingWSSSyncMessageFailed' uid='839ed0b8-6b8c-4bd5-bfbe-540349c1f27a' QueueMessageBody='ProjectUID='2136b7a0-03b9-4547-8b2d-c66497accd08'.
    ForceFullSync='False'. SynchronizationType='All'' Error='RDS failed while trying to sync one or more SP lists. The RDS queue message will be retried.'. 
    ReportingWSSSyncMessageFailed (24016) - RDS failed while trying to sync one or more SP lists. The RDS queue message will be retried.. Details: id='24016' name='ReportingWSSSyncMessageFailed' uid='b0e773af-5cc3-4965-85b3-a4d8050e86f5' QueueMessageBody='ProjectUID='2136b7a0-03b9-4547-8b2d-c66497accd08'.
    ForceFullSync='False'. SynchronizationType='All'' Error='RDS failed while trying to sync one or more SP lists. The RDS queue message will be retried.'............................................
    Queue:
    GeneralQueueJobFailed (26000) - ReportingWSSSync.WSSSyncMessageEx. Details: id='26000' name='GeneralQueueJobFailed' uid='07edaa28-647c-4dee-974e-06f47e4b4e40' JobUID='899bd048-2c19-4176-bd6c-1b45b8379a40' ComputerName='NLHGOL7FPR' GroupType='ReportingWSSSync'
    MessageType='WSSSyncMessageEx' MessageId='1' Stage=''. For more details, check the ULS logs on machine NLHGOL7FPR for entries with JobUID 899bd048-2c19-4176-bd6c-1b45b8379a40.
    As I understand this error could be due to a mismatch between the fields that are 'standard' in the project server and fields that are op the project site.
    If the reporting database could not sync, will consequently also the issues not be visible on the PWA??
    Any suggestions how to solve this?
    Regards,
    Dirk

    Hello,
    Yes, if the Issues & Risks are not being synchronised to the Reporting database then this will impact the issues & risks appearing on the PWA homepage reminders web part. See this post on how the data gets to the Reminders web part in Project
    Server 2010:
    http://pwmather.wordpress.com/2012/07/13/projectserver-active-issues-and-risks-on-pwa-reminders-web-part-ps2010-sp2010-sharepoint/
    The error you are seeing is probably caused by the default Issue or Risks columns being edited or removed from the Issues or Risks lists. It might be worth taking a look at this post:
    http://pwmather.wordpress.com/2011/06/20/project-server-2010-project-site-default-fields/
